Abstract
A convection aromatherapy device is disclosed. The device has a body made of a suitable material, an air path for transfer of heat, and an electric cartridge heater. A source of heat, and/or hot air and device or means for selective vaporization of desirable compounds from various materials is thereby provided. A kit for convection aromatherapy is also provided.
